  • Susan Gray

    Endlessly fascinated by the sea, its movement, the rocks and surrounding area she often paints directly onto boards or canvas on the beach or in the landscape.
    She works quickly and intuitively trying to capture the energy and emotion of the place.

  • Becky Dodman Wainwright

    Dodman’s adventurous approach to her methods, incorporate a personable and collaborative style at her core. Taking traditional methods of tufting, tapestry and knit, Dodman transforms these methods which result in her instantly recognisable, fun and vibrant contemporary artworks.

  • Joanna Commings

    I am motivated by the changing effects of light on the landscape throughout the seasons: the movement and colour of the sea and timelessness of the cliffs. I try to convey what it feels like to be there, at that time on that day and I am increasingly drawn to a more abstract interpretation.

  • Christine Brunnock

    Christine was raised in St Ives, Cornwall, where she is currently based. She finds the coastline to be a powerful inspiration, feeding her fascination with how the natural elements interact with each other, the ocean's relationship with land.

  • Maggie Cochran

    Maggie is fascinated by the tracks and marks left behind as the sea goes out, and how the light reflects off the wet sand. She also enjoys watching the constantly changing sky and sea and bringing a sense of the weather into her paintings.

  • Kirsten Elswood

    Kirsten is a contemporary semi-abstract landscape painter, working in a variety of mediums. Her landscapes draw from the space and sense of the wild she finds in Cornwall.
